Over 34,500 Mahindra SUVs Sold In Sep – More Models Coming In

Mahindra Scorpio N Test Drive

September 2022 was a fruitful month for Mahindra & Mahindra. The home-grown automaker recorded total sales of 34,508 units against 12,863 units of the same month last year. The company registered a massive YoY (Year-on-Year) sales of 168 per cent. Recently, deliveries of the new Mahindra Scorpio N SUV have been commenced across the nation. The automaker aims to hand over around 25,000 Scorpio N by the end of November 2022.

Talking about Mahindra’s future plan, the company has confirmed the XUV400 electric SUV launch for January 2023. The model will be made available across 16 cities in the first phase. Powertrain setup of the new Mahindra XUV400 features a 39.5kWH battery pack offering power worth 148bhp and 310Nm of torque. The battery is claimed to be the best-in-industry dust and waterproof meeting IP67 standards. The electric SUV promises a range of 456km (as per Indian driving cycle – MIDC) on a full charge. It’s capable to do 0 to 100kmph in 8.6 seconds and offer a top speed of 150kmph.

Prior to XUV400, the Mahindra XUV300 and Bolero Neo SUVs will be introduced with the brand’s new Twin Peaks logo. The updated models have already started arriving at dealerships. Design, interior and features of the SUVs will remain unchanged. The XUV300 comes with the 1.2L turbo petrol and 1.5L diesel engines delivering 110bhp with 200Nm and 117bhp with 300Nm respectively. The Bolero, on the other hand, uses a 1.5L diesel engine making 75bhp with 210Nm.

Mahindra & Mahindra will also roll out the Bolero Neo Plus in coming months. Reports suggest that the model will come with the 2.2L mHawk diesel engine and manual and automatic gearbox options. It will be offered in P4 and P10 trims along with an ambulance version featuring 4 seats and a patient bed. The SUV will also be available with 7 and 9-seats configurations.
